Police: Shaq's wife recovering from minor crash
Jul 22, 2009 - 8:44 PM ORLANDO, Fla. (AP) -- The wife of basketball star Shaquille O'Neal is recovering from a minor fender bender.Florida Highway Patrol spokeswoman Kim Miller says Shaunie O'Neal was a passenger in a town car that was rear-ended by another car at an intersection in Orlando Tuesday.
Authorities say the town car had stopped at the intersection when the light turned yellow. The driver of the other car didn't stop.
O'Neal, along with the town car's driver and a 20-year-old passenger, were taken to a hospital with minor injuries. The driver of the other car was ticketed for careless driving.
On her Twitter page, O'Neal wrote Wednesday that she was feeling stiff but better.
Shaquille O'Neal now plays for the Cleveland Cavaliers.
